Pippa Middleton, younger sister of the Duchess Of Cambridge, and husband James Matthews are expecting their first child.

Pippa is said to have told friends and family the happy news after her 12-week scan last week.

Speaking to The Sun on Sunday, a friend of the family revealed: "When Pippa found out she was pregnant, she was obviously thrilled and utterly overjoyed.

“Naturally, big sister Kate and parents, Carole and Michael, were the first people she told — James aside — and they could not have been more delighted.

“It’s been a tough few weeks for the two families, so this has provided some much-needed happiness and light relief."

This comes after Pippa's father-in-law, and Made In Chelsea star Spencer Matthews dad, David Matthews was 'charged with rape of a minor'.

French news agency AFP have cited legal sources, stating David Matthews, has been ‘charged with the rape of a minor by a person with authority over his victim’.

The rape case is being dealt with by the Juvenile Protection Brigade (BPM) of the Paris judicial police, however David denies the charges.

Spencer and his fiancé Vogue Williams, are also expecting their first child together.

The couple dropped the pregnancy bombshell on Instagram, just one month after Spencer proposed to Vogue on stage at The Lion King.

Spencer wrote: 'So... I’m going to be a father!' Spencer wrote to fans. 'Couldn’t be happier to be sharing these times with the love of my life. We feel truly blessed ❤️'
